You Should Know C# IEnumerator Kullanımı Göstergeleri

Likewise it güç be useful to use the iterator if you want to treat (say) the first item differently to the rest:

Caius JardCaius Jard 73.7k66 gold badges5252 silver badges8888 bronze badges 4 ok thank you. It means that the use IEnumerator is for a delay with less code and less memory.

Bu şekilde derme karınindeki elemanlara sırasıyla muvasala sağlanabilir. Bayağıda bu kullanmaı gösteren bir örnek bulunmaktadır:

Bir sonraki kıymeti tedarik etmek veya yinelemenin sonuna eser eylemek derunin bir yineleyicide deyimini kullanırsınızyield. deyimi yield bayağıdaki dü biçime sahiptir:

Doğrusu uzun sözün kısası IEnumerable interface’in implement edilmiş olduğu bir class üzerine GetEnumerator metodu uygulattırılır. Haliyle yukarıda yapmış olduğumız üzere müteallik metodu manuel olarak yazmaktan ve olası yazım hatalarından bizleri kurtarmaktadır.

Örneğin, generic bir tipin yahut metodun sadece referans tipleri ikrar etmesini hazırlamak istiyorsak “class” anahtar kelimesini constraint olarak ekleriz.

Suppose it was just a uygun return, the loop would never loop at all; the code would enter, start the loop, hit the return, and just return a number one time and all memory of where the loop was would be forgotten.

Take a moment to consider these classes for a bit. There are some interesting and powerful properties:

If I were to express what I was trying to do in English, I might say “I would like all the usernames from my C# IEnumerator Temel Özellikleri users.”

Yineleyici yöntemlerinde önemli bir kısıt vardır: aynı yöntemde hem deyim returnyield return hem bile fehva gayrimümkün. Kötüdaki harf derlenmez:

Bu, nominalmın kalitesini zaitrır ve olası hataları erken aşamalarda saptama etmeyi kolaylaştırır.

özürlü kullanıcılar sinein erişilebilirlik rolü, bir yoklamaün belli bir C# IEnumerator nerelerde kullanılıyor fiillevi yahut rolü bulunduğunu belirtir. Bu gösteriş, ekran okuyucu nominalmlar veya gayrı yardımcı teknolojiler tarafından kullanılarak kontrolörün fehvaını ve çalışmalevini daha dobra anlamalarına yardımcı olur.

In practice in this use it C# IEnumerator Önemi Nedir seems that it's actually more of a hack than intending to provide the true intent of an enumerator, which is to step-by-step rifle through(or C# IEnumerator Nasıl kullanılır generate) C# IEnumerator Nasıl kullanılır a collection of things.

Just an example to implement typesafe IEnumerable and hamiş IEnumerator which you will be able to use in foreach loop.

Leave a Reply

Your email address will not be published. Required fields are marked *